Visit WebsiteWho should pick which
- High-ticket sales coachPick: 100 ChatGPT High-Ticket Prompts Bundle
The bundle provides ready-made prompts for objection handling, scripts, and client psychology, tailored to premium services.
- Agency owner selling consulting packagesPick: 100 ChatGPT High-Ticket Prompts Bundle
Prompts help craft compelling proposals and handle price objections, directly applicable to high-ticket closing.
- Newsletter team at a media companyPick: Letterhead
Letterhead offers portfolio analytics, AI curation, and revenue management across multiple newsletters, essential for scaling operations.
- Enterprise managing multiple email brandsPick: Letterhead
With workspaces, governance, approval flows, and MCP server, Letterhead provides the infrastructure needed for complex email portfolios.
- Solo creator with one newsletterPick: Letterhead
Not recommended; Letterhead is for teams and requires sales call. No self-serve option.
